After 41 years of service, Mary Beth McGurran will retire from her position as administrative assistant in the UND Department of Medical Laboratory Science on June 30, 2020. Mary Beth began her career in 1979 at the Human Nutrition Research Center where she worked for Dr. Leslie Klevay. In 1986 she moved to the UND […]
